Use of isotopes in the bioanalysis of drugs in the drug design/drug discovery program.Qualitative andquantitative analysis of drugs: Use of IR, UV, GLC and HPLC methods. Quality controlmethods in drugmanufacture and drug formulations.DRUGS - MACROMOLECULAR TARGETSIntroduction: The concepts of macromolecular targets, Drugs acting on metabolicprocesses, cell wallsand genetic material.Drugs acting on metabolic processes: Discovery and mechanism of action ofsulfonamides, sulfonesand di aminopyrimidines. Synegism of sulfonamides and di aminopyrimidines . Synthesisofsulfapyrimidine, sulfadiazine,sulfaguanidine.Drugs acting on cell walls; Structural features of penicillins and cephalosporins. Commonbiosyntheticroute for penicillins and cephalosporin. Cell wall structure and mechanism of activity ofbeta lactamgroups of antibiotics.Natural Penicillins and their commercial preparations (outline only) Development ofsemi-synthetic andorally active penicillins, long acting penicillins. Beta lactam inhibitors. Clavulanic acidbetalactamovercomingthe development of resistance to penicillins.Cephalosporins: semi synthetic and orally active Cephalosporins. Synthesis ofcephalosporin--C andcephaline.Drug acting on genetic material: Classification into different types viz HA intercalating,DNA binding andnicking. DNA enzyme interfering, ribosomal RNA interfering and transcribing agentinhibiting drug.Drug interfering replicationDNA intercalating agents -Anticancer and anti malarials. Structure of daunomycin andadriamycin,acridines. Quinoline antimalarials. Synthesis of acridine and ellipticine.DNA binding and nicking agents - Synthesis of tinidazole and dimatridazole.DNA topoisomarase inhibitors – norfloxacin,ciprofloxain. Ofloxacin, Lome floxzacin.Synthesis ofnorfloxacin and ciprofloxacin.Inhibitors of Transcribing enzymes - Structure of rifamycin and rifampicin.Drugs interfering with Translations - Structures of Tetracyclines, Aminoglycosides,macrolide antibiotics(erythrooiycin)-Synthesis of chlcramphenicol.Antifungal agents: Structures of Griseofluvin and cyloseirine
